Cheltenham Town Ladies awaits FA’s decision amid Coronavirus lockdown
Cheltenham Town Ladies have seen their season get suspended due to the Government’s decision to impose a second lockdown that came into effect on Thursday, November 5. Cheltenham Town joins the #LetFansIn campaign
Cheltenham Town FC are the one of the latest in a string of professional football clubs to publicly support the #LetFansIn movement. The online campaign to get fans back into sporting grounds around the country has amassed over 195,000 signatures already, meaning it will be considered in Parliament for debate.
